Lexy talks about how to objectively see your problems instead of getting lost in them. We’re adding a little bit to our conversation from Episode 69, and a big part of our problems is that we don’t love how the “Monkey Chatter” (the constant narration in your brain), or whatever problem that we have makes us feel. Heavy emotions come with our problems, but it’s what we DO with those emotions and problems that help us define and deal with them. It’s easy to walk in circles in our problems, but when we can objectively see where we want to go, we don’t have to get lost in them.

 

Emotions have frequencies, and when we’re stuck in low-frequency emotions like shame and sadness, we can’t really think straight. It’s okay to ask why you may be feeling these emotions, but don’t get stuck in them. Our Better Betty Quick Tip (BBQT) is to sit and think about what your biggest problem is this week. Ask yourself how you can objectively look at this problem, and how this problem is triggering to you. What are the problems telling you about you
